Myth 1: “If I’m not driving it, my old car isn’t breaking any rules.”

Truth:
Even if your vehicle is parked and unused, if it’s past its legal age limit (10 years for diesel, 15 for petrol in many cities including Delhi NCR), it’s already in violation. Authorities can fine or seize expired vehicles parked on public or even private property, especially in residential or commercial areas.

Inaction is not compliance—it’s liability.


Myth 2: “Scrapping a vehicle means I lose all its value.”

Truth:
Legal scrapping with an authorised facility like DosNextGen India Private Limited allows you to extract maximum value from your End-of-Life Vehicle (ELV).
You receive a Certificate of Deposit (CoD), which enables:

  • Up to 5% discount on your new vehicle purchase from select OEMs
  • Up to 25% road tax rebate in participating states
  • Waiver of new registration fees
  • Scrap value payout based on vehicle weight and materials recovered

It’s not a loss—it’s a financial recovery.


Myth 3: “Only commercial vehicles need to be scrapped.”

Truth:
The scrappage policy applies to all types of vehicles—private cars, two-wheelers, school buses, commercial trucks, and even unused office or hospital fleets.

If your personal car is older than the legal threshold, it must be scrapped through a government-authorised Registered Vehicle Scrapping Facility (RVSF), regardless of usage history.


Myth 4: “Vehicle scrapping is unsafe and harms the environment.”

Truth:
Quite the opposite. Scrapping a vehicle through an authorised RVSF is a highly regulated, eco-conscious process.
At DosNextGen India, we ensure:

  • Environmentally safe dismantling using depollution chambers
  • Recovery and recycling of metals, wires, glass, fluids, and plastics
  • Proper disposal of oils, coolants, and batteries under MoRTH and CPCB norms

Illegal dumping harms the environment. Legal scrapping supports circular economy goals and reduces carbon footprints.
